Restructuring AI at Google
Google, the technology giant, has recently announced a major reorganization of its artificial intelligence (AI) operations. This decision comes after significant talent losses, delays in the development of new models, and growing concerns regarding team motivation. The reshuffle aims to reposition Google in the fierce AI race.
New Roles at DeepMind
Demis Hassabis, who led DeepMind, an Alphabet subsidiary specializing in AI, is stepping back from day-to-day management to take on the role of president of the unit. He will also assume the position of chief scientist at Alphabet, thereby expanding his scope of influence. The leadership of DeepMind will now be entrusted to Koray Kavukcuoglu, who will serve as senior vice president. This transition could signify a closer integration of DeepMind into Google's global operations, thereby strengthening the parent company's control over this entity acquired twelve years ago.
Departures and New Initiatives
Jeff Dean, a prominent figure at Google, has decided to leave the company after 27 years of service. He is embarking on a new entrepreneurial venture by founding Discovery Loop, a startup dedicated to fully automating the scientific research process. This project, which Google has already financially supported, is being pursued with three of Dean's former colleagues. This initiative comes at a time when Google is facing financial challenges, having recorded negative cash flow for the first time in the last quarter. In response, the company is now centralizing its AI efforts in California.
Jeremy Nixon, a former researcher at Google Brain and founder of the AI infrastructure company Infinity, has expressed concerns about Google's future following Jeff Dean's departure. He told the New York Times that this exit could jeopardize the company's stability and ongoing innovation.
Change in Scientific Strategy
Google is also altering its strategy regarding scientific research in AI. The company is shifting from specialized tools, such as DeepMind's AlphaFold, to more autonomous AI systems capable of conducting research independently. This strategic evolution aims to enhance efficiency and innovation in the field of AI.
